Dear Joe, You are not giving the house too much of an edge betting this way but it is not a winning method. You are experiencing a 1.4 percent edge on each and every bet, so in the long run you will lose 1.4 percent of all the money you wager this way. So, if you are wagering $100, you can expect to lose $1.40 approximately. Of course, you don't lose the money smoothly. Some nights you'll win, some you'll lose, but the longer you play the more the probabilities work themselves out to be at or near that 1.4 percent figure.
